LA County contracts & RFPs

LA County is one of the largest local governments in the United States, with a budget exceeding $40 billion. It procures through the Internal Services Department (ISD) and department-specific purchasing offices.

What LA County buys

County solicitations are posted on the LA County eBids portal (lacobids.lacounty.gov) and through the Doing Business with LA County portal. The County regularly sets aside portions of contracts for small businesses and has a preference program for locally-based firms. Solicitation types include RFPs for professional services, IFBs for construction, and RFQs for supplier qualification.

Typical contract range: $5K – $200M+

Procurement categories

  • Health & social services
  • Public works & construction
  • Information technology
  • Professional & management consulting
  • Custodial & facilities management
  • Transportation & fleet management
  • Food services & supplies

Certifications that help you win

LA County maintains preference programs for certified small businesses. Getting certified before the RFP drops gives you a structural bid advantage.

  • Small Business Enterprise (SBE) — County preference program
  • Disadvantaged Business Enterprise (DBE)
  • Disabled Veteran Business Enterprise (DVBE)
  • Local Small Business Enterprise (LSBE)
